GET RECYCLING RICH

Win a share of $250K when you return bottles, cartons and cans at one of our refund points. There are instant cash prizes up for grabs, and you'll also go into the draw to win the major cash prize of $50K!

Return 50+ containers and upload your receipt for a chance to win a share of $250K.
 
Everyday one lucky recycler will win $1000. The more containers you return, the more chances you have to win. All entries go into the running to win our Major Prize of $50K.
 
We’re giving scheme ID holders double the chance to win!
 
Open to QLD residents aged 13+. Community groups and charities with a scheme ID can also enter.
